When is the very best time of year for tree trimming?

The best season for trimming truly depends on the type of tree and also the region you reside in. In general, it's best to have a tree trimmer cut your trees while they are dormant.

Wintertime tree maintenance is convenient since the rest of your backyard and landscape require very little treatment at this time. Cutting back trees before fresh spring growth emerges puts lower stress on trees, and can help with hearty growth through the springtime and summertime.

It's still completely ok to cut back, thin as well as shape trees in the springtime and summer months too, especially if there is any dead wood, illness, or overgrowth.

Palm Tree Trimming

One needs to be mindful when servicing palm trees. Shearing them improperly or when the fronds are green can leave them susceptible to illness as well as insects. Palm trees need to be trimmed when the oldest leaves on the tree have actually died and turned dry. This is usually once or twice annually.

Yearly maintenance will help keep trees in a healthy condition, and protect against accidents and injuries from falling leaves.

Pine Tree Trimming

The most effective time for pine tree cutting is during the early springtime, though if you detect dead or infected branches, it's ideal to have those cut back to stop issues from spreading.

It is very important to utilize proper trimming methods. Cutting back branches to shorten them, is not a great plan. It can prevent the growth of the branch entirely and cause it to appear stunted.

Pinching back new growth tips in the spring can help give pine trees an attractive thick and compact growth shape.
